Casino Types in Germany

There are three main casino types in Germany: 1. Spielbanken: These are the traditional casinos found in cities like Berlin and Hamburg. They offer a wide range of casino games, including slots, blackjack, roulette, and poker. 2. Spielotheken: These are smaller casinos, often located in hotels or restaurants. They typically only offer slots and electronic gaming machines. 3. Online Casinos: As in many other countries, online casinos are becoming increasingly popular in Germany. They offer a convenient way to play casino games from the comfort of your own home. So which type of casino is right for you? It depends on what you’re looking for. If you want a wide variety of games and a classic casino experience, then a spielbank is your best bet. If you’re just looking for some quick and easy fun, then a spielothek may be more your style. And if you want the convenience of being able to play anytime, anywhere, then an online casino is probably your best option.
